Strong's #3525 - כֶּבֶל
Transliteration 
kebel
Phonetics
keh'-bel
				
					
					
				
	
Origin
from an unused root meaning to twine or braid together
Parts of Speech
masculine noun
TWOT
945a
Definition   
		- Brown-Driver-Briggs
- Strong
Brown-Driver-Briggs' Definition
			
		- bond(s), fetter(s)

					Ancient Hebrew Lexicon Definitions
		2247) lbk (כבל KBL) AC: Twist CO: Fetter AB: ?: [from: lb- the fibers flowing over each other]
Nm ) lbk (כבל KBL) - Fetter: As twisted together. KJV (2): fetters - Strongs: H3525 (כֶּבֶל)

Brown-Driver-Briggs Expanded Definition
		
 כֶּ֫בֶל  noun [masculine]  fetter(s), late; — singular collective עִנּוּרגליו ׳בַכּ Psalm 105:18  they humbled his feet with  fetters ("" בַּרְזֶל); plural construct אסר בְּכַבְּלֵי בַרְזֶל Psalm 149:8 ("" זִקִּים). 
	כבן (√ of following, meaning dubious; Late Hebrew כָּבַן, Aramaic כבן,  =  wrap round, wrap up).

		Gesenius' Hebrew and Chaldee Definition
		כֶּבֶל pl. const. כַּבְלֵי m. a fetter, Psalms 105:18, 149:8. (Arab. and Syr. id.).
